Transaction 34c1f538aba9d98ee7995954edcc14c6279a545216363768390cddab7c705733
1 Input
1 Output
-
34c1f538aba9d98ee7995954edcc14c6279a545216363768390cddab7c705733:0
- value
- 37001
- script pubkey
- OP_0 OP_PUSHBYTES_20 d8e855776207d094b3be6f6107569b9fdf2f2496
- address
- bc1qmr592amzqlgffva7dassw45mnl0j7fykssjera